    To be continued

    Seven U.S. television series shot in Vancouver renewed for next season
    By Marke Andrews, Vancouver Sun

    Published: Thursday, March 06, 2008


    VANCOUVER - With seven American dramatic series recently renewed for new seasons, B.C.'s television industry has started to rebound from the disastrous Writers Guild of America strike that silenced the industry over the winter.

    This week, The CW network renewed big series Smallville for an eighth season and Supernatural for a fourth. They join ABC's Men in Trees (season two), ABC Family's Kyle XY (season three), SciFi Channel's Stargate Atlantis (fifth season) and Eureka (third season) and USA Network's Psych (third season) in the renewal column.

    Decisions are yet to be made on American series The L Word (Showtime), Reaper (the CW) and the sitcom Aliens in America (the CW). Canadian series still up in the air include Intelligence, The Guard, Flash Gordon, Interns and Whistler.

    **snippage**

    Foreign television series account for more than one-third of the film and television industry's annual revenues.

    One area damaged by the WGA strike was the making of TV pilots for potential future series. The shortened pilot season coupled with dwindling viewers for network series means big networks like CBS, NBC, ABC and Fox are spending less on series pilots.

    And fewer pilots will mean fewer series.

                  Gifted group behind Stargate's success

                  Rosalind Duane, North Shore News

                  Published: Friday, March 07, 2008

                  **snippage**

                  Finding remnants of TV and film productions about town is nothing new, and odds are you or someone you know has a tale to tell about Stargate. The long running, popular sci-fi drama has been shooting here for more than a decade -- starting with Stargate SG-1 and continuing with Stargate Atlantis -- and one of the show's stars, West Vancouver resident Amanda Tapping, says that's a good thing.

                  Currently shooting season 5 of Stargate Atlantis at The Bridge Studios in Burnaby, Tapping finds a short window of time between scenes to talk about the longevity of the show. She attributes its success to a gifted group of writers, who "wove this amazing mythology," and who have managed to keep the storylines fresh over the years.

                  **snippage**


                  Stargate SG-1 became the longest running American Sci-Fi series on TV, and it was the only series ever to receive the United States Air Force seal of approval. Tapping played Major Samantha Carter on SG-1 for 10 years alongside MacGyver alumnus Richard Dean Anderson, and a group of regulars who made up the military team exploring a network of Stargates that lead to other worlds.

                  Tapping then reprised her role for a full season of Atlantis, and is returning for a few of episodes in Season 5. She also appears in the straight-to-DVD feature Stargate: The Ark of Truth, being released Tuesday, March 11. The DVD (along with a second feature to be released in the summer) wraps up a major storyline (the Ori arc) from seasons nine and 10 of SG-1. The resolution of the storyline will allow for future stand-alone movies that don't have to keep reaching back into the mythology of the show, explains Tapping.

                  **snippage**

                  After three sci-fi series, Tapping is looking forward to possibly more Stargate features, and says she is also itching to do a period piece.

                  "I'd love to do a period drama. Starting out on stage and doing a lot of classic theatre, I'd love to get back to that."

                        SGA/SGU - TV Squad: All-female recon team:



                        From TV Squad:

                        http://www.tvsquad.com/2008/04/14/st...s-on-atlantis/

                        (Please follow the link for the complete article.)

                        Stargate News: All-female recon team, deBoer guests on Atlantis, Universe shapes up

                        Posted Apr 14th 2008 8:24PM by Richard Keller


                        A few items of interest in the Stargate galaxyA few items of interest
                        this month in the world of Stargate. First, it has been revealed that
                        Nicole de Boer has been cast in an upcoming episode of Stargate
                        Atlantis. Boer, who played Ezri Dax on Star Trek: Deep Space Nine and
                        Sarah Bannerman on The Dead Zone, will play Dr. Alison Porter in an
                        upcoming episode of the fifth season. Porter will be a "cute nerd"
                        (are there any others) who strikes up a friendship with the
                        guest-starring Carson Beckett.

                        While we are on the subject of the female sex (get your mind out of
                        the gutter, son) further information has been revealed about the first
                        all-woman recon team on Atlantis. The team will be led by Captain
                        Alicia Vega, portrayed by actress Leela Savasta. Vega will appear
                        during the show's season premiere as a new addition to the city's
                        military contingent and may be a recurring character. Joining Vega on
                        the all-woman recon team will be Janina Gavankar as Sergeant Dusty
                        Mehra and Christina Cox (who has been on Stargate as another
                        character) as Major Anne Teldy.
